As any 30 Rock fan would guess, Greenzo is the brainchild of Jack (Alec Baldwin, even better this year than last). Jack wants a corporate friendly, plush-toy-ready mascot who will encourage people to save the Earth so GE can "drain the remainder of its resources."


http://www.usatoday.com/life/columnist/criticscorner/2007-11-07-critics-corner_N.htm



In Greenzo, however, he creates such an out-of-control monster, his only hope is to replace him with Al Gore, who proves a good sport in an amusing cameo.
